Rotherham Central is equipped to support a seamless journey for passengers. The ticket office opens early from 6:00 AM on weekdays, and whilst ticket machines stand ready for all-day use, you can also collect your tickets purchased online quickly. The station is inclusive with features like accessible ticket machines and induction loops. And for those keen on using smartcards, issuance here is available. However, smartcard validation must be done elsewhere.
Your comfort hasn't been overlooked, with waiting rooms open every day and refreshments readily available from an onsite café offering free Wi-Fi. CCTV ensures safety throughout the station, though make note that while toilets are present, they're accessible only when staff are on duty. Unfortunately, the station lacks an ATM, so plan your cash needs accordingly.
As a Category A station, Rotherham Central offers step-free access, making it a breeze for passengers with mobility challenges. Lift access to both platforms operates throughout train service hours. If you require personal assistance, you can request help up to two hours before your journey starts. Additionally, find stations' helpline details for further assistance
Rotherham Central is well-linked with local transportation services to ease your journey onwards. Just a minute from the station entrance on Bridge Street, a bus stop supports both regular public services and rail replacement needs. For those preferring taxis, a rank welcomes you right at the station's front. If cycling is more your style, do note that while storage options are available, hiring bicycles directly from the station isn't possible.

Tile Hill Station provides an array of essential services to cater to commuters and travelers. The ticket office is open across the week with varied hours, allowing you to collect and purchase train tickets conveniently. For those who bought tickets online, collection points at accessible machines are readily available just outside the ticket office. Even though smartcards aren't issued or validated here, rest assured that Ticket Vending Machines are easily accessible.
The station also ensures passengers' safety and convenience, featuring CCTV for security, step-free access classified as category A, customer help points, and induction loops to assist hearing-impaired travelers. While there are no refreshments or shops on-site, you’ll find customer staff assistance during specific opening hours to help guide you through the station. Although the station lacks luggage storage, it compensates with amenities like accessible toilets and a waiting area for much-needed relaxation between trains.
Traveling to and from Tile Hill Station is a breeze with several options available. Rail replacement services conveniently operate from the bus stop on Falkland Close, just at the rear of the car park.
